L(+)-Lactic Acid E270 Food Grade is produced from natural cornstarch by advanced bio-fermentation and refining technology. Lactic acid E270 is a yellowish to colorless syrupy liquid, having a mild acid odor and taste. The product can be used as acidulant, flavoring agent and pH regulator in beverage, beer, fruit wine, meat, sourdough, salads, dressings, confectionery (such as hard- boiled candy, fruit gums) and pickled vegetables. The main functions of Lactic Acid E270 is to preserve and flavor.
